2013-03-18 49 views
1

我一直在這一個掙扎了幾天。我已經將我的應用程序從Rails 3.1升級到3.2,並且開發服務器(thin或webrick)從此開始出現內存泄漏。我甚至無法獲取本地主機根目錄。這裏是我的Gemfile:As-Extensions gem被棄用和崩潰的Rails 3.2更新

gem 'rails', '= 3.2.0' 
gem 'thin' 
gem "rmagick" 
gem "carrierwave" 
gem 'rake', '0.9.2' 
gem 'fog' 
gem 'twitphoto', :git => 'git://github.com/pefavre/twitphoto.git' 
gem 'will_paginate', '~> 3.0' 
gem 'faker', '0.3.1' 
gem 'geocoder' 
gem 'map' 
gem 'must_be' 
gem 'twitter', :git => 'git://github.com/pefavre/twitter.git' 
gem 'httparty' 
gem 'rest-client' 
gem 'foreman' 
gem "as-extensions" 
gem 'json' 
gem 'oauth' 
gem 'topsy', :git => 'git://github.com/pefavre/topsy.git' 
gem 'gmaps4rails' 
gem 'depq' 
gem 'newrelic_rpm' 
gem 'jquery-rails' 
gem 'pg' 

group :development do 
    gem 'rspec-rails', '2.6.1' 
    gem 'annotate', '2.4.0' 
end 

group :test do 
    gem 'rspec-rails', '2.6.1' 
    gem 'webrat', '0.7.1' 
    gem 'spork', '0.9.0.rc8' 
end 

group :assets do 
    gem 'sass-rails', '~> 3.2.3' 
    gem 'coffee-rails', '~> 3.2.1' 
    gem 'uglifier',  '>= 1.0.3' 
end 

我錯過升級的東西嗎? 在此先感謝。

+0

你是什麼意思,你不能得到根?另外,某種日誌提取會有幫助。 – mcfinnigan 2013-03-18 08:59:35

+0

我沒有日誌,因爲基本沒有任何反應。 GET本地主機請求被髮送,沒有任何動作。 – PEF 2013-03-18 09:03:25

+0

確定問題發現:我測試了每個寶石,發現「as-extensions」是錯誤的責任。 – PEF 2013-03-18 09:04:18

回答

0

原來,「as-extensions」gem負責該錯誤。當Rails從3.1更新到3.2時,它崩潰。